Ben Kweller has confirmed summer touring plans in support of his most recent release, the self-titled BEN KWELLER (ATO Records). The tour will kick off in Detroit, MI, on July 20 and come to a close in Charlottesville, VA, on August 26. A highlight of the tour will be the three dates in Brooklyn. For those shows, Kweller will play each one of his records in their entirety in order: SHA SHA (7/30), ON MY WAY (7/31) and BEN KWELLER (8/1). Kweller will also be playing the Austin City Limits Festival in September.
BEN KWELLER was produced by Gil Norton (Feeder, Pixies), and all the instruments were played by Kweller. It reveals an ever-evolving and melodic sound that has been praised by Filter as "effortless pop." Kweller's direct and nostalgic lyrics have been named his "most personal" by Alternative Press.

‘Tis the season for New York City trio Robbers On High Street with their new album, Grand Animals, all set for a July 24th release and upcoming tour dates with The Redwalls.
Their wry storytelling style comes fully to the fore on Grand Animals, with enough eccentric oddball characters, tall tales, and music hall melodies to fill a Brooklyn bar. BEASTIE BOYS U.S. DATES ANNOUNCEDThe Mix-Up Instrumental Album Out June 26"The Boys owned this festival. Between the instrumental performance, headlining the main stage on Sunday...the best of the fest."-PITCHFORK review of Beastie Boys at SasquatchFollowing the triumphant unveiling of Beastie Boys' Gala Event doubleheader live experience at the 2007 Sasquatch festival, a first set of U.S. dates has been announced:8/1 Philadelphia - Festival Pier8/6 Boston - Bank of America Pavilion8/8 New York - Summerstage 8/9 Brooklyn - McCarren Pool 8/16 Denver - Red Rocks8/23 Santa Barbara - County Bowl8/25 Berkeley - Greek TheaterThe above dates will feature Beastie Boys in all their traditional hip hop glory. Additional, more intimate dates showcasing the band configuration featured on The Mix-Up (due out June 26 on Capitol) will be announced shortly.
